> -void ff_ccfifo_freep(AVCCFifo **ccf)
> +void ff_ccfifo_uninit(CCFifo *ccf)
> {
> - AVCCFifo *tmp = *ccf;
> - if (tmp) {
> - av_fifo_freep2(&tmp->cc_608_fifo);
> - av_fifo_freep2(&tmp->cc_708_fifo);
> - }
> - av_freep(ccf);
> + av_fifo_freep2(&ccf->cc_608_fifo);
> + av_fifo_freep2(&ccf->cc_708_fifo);
> + memset(&ccf, 0, sizeof(ccf));
See later comment about memset, I have the same question. ccf is a pointer.
> }
>
> -AVCCFifo *ff_ccfifo_alloc(AVRational framerate, void *log_ctx)
> +int ff_ccfifo_init(CCFifo *ccf, AVRational framerate, void *log_ctx)
> {
> - AVCCFifo *ccf;
> int i;
>
> - ccf = av_mallocz(sizeof(*ccf));
> - if (!ccf)
> - return NULL;
> -
> + memset(&ccf, 0, sizeof(ccf));
> ccf->log_ctx = log_ctx;
> ccf->framerate = framerate;
I'm confused by this memset, why isn't it: memset(ccf, 0,
sizeof(CCFifo)); As written it appears to be equivalent to: ccf = NULL;
Unless I'm missing something here, this should immediately pop a null
dereference.
